This is not your standard butter-heavy bake; it is a cleaner, more fragrant alternative that allows the nutty depth of pistachios and the fruity notes of high-quality olive oil to take center stage.
Olive Oil Choosing the right oil is paramount. The oil acts as the liquid fat, providing unparalleled moisture and a dense, velvety crumb that melts in the mouth.
